Sepenggal Sunyi diujung Musim

I went through a significant personal shift that reshaped how I see structure, meaning, and communication. I needed a way to process and express these experiences through design — but only as reflection, never in the moment.

Storytelling becomes clearer when treated as testimony rather than reaction. Emotion doesn't need to be softened or hidden — it needs structure. Expression can carry weight without becoming noise.

I began translating personal experiences into systematic visual narratives, using design as a structured language for reflection. I intentionally used bold, vibrant visual elements to reframe emotional depth into clarity and energy.

A body of work that communicates personal experience through structured storytelling — balanced between emotional honesty and visual discipline. Expressive yet controlled.
